Laser Cutting

Laser cutting is a precise and flexible manufacturing process used to produce metal components directly from sheet material. A focused laser beam follows the supplied vector profile to cut complex shapes and features accurately without the need for hard tooling.

The process is well suited to prototypes, bespoke one-off components and repeat production, with efficient setup allowing us to manufacture a wide range of component shapes, quantities and material thicknesses.

Where fine etched surface detail is also required, laser cutting can be combined with chemical etching using PPD’s Chemical Etch + Laser process.
